Output 98b52ebdc79a09896cc5785914d45d05413da8ee9b23f5ddf44efcadb19da735:1

value
2814987990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9dfa8d1d133a4cf9f767ce64eb54e8350394078 OP_EQUALVERIFY OP_CHECKSIG
address
1HwowcwsLKDStFDAPzwnxoa5qRNUFeQ6vf
transaction
98b52ebdc79a09896cc5785914d45d05413da8ee9b23f5ddf44efcadb19da735
spent
true